      設計新思路:用軟件來仿真無線網絡又如何?

      發布日期:2022-07-14 點擊率:53

      le Network Technologies (SNT)將推出一款針對公共和軍事網絡下一代無線技術的可升級虛擬和仿真軟件環境。基于由國防先進技術研究計劃署(DARPA)所開發的全球移動信息系統(GloMo)模擬程序,SNT所推出的QualNet和Exata仿真軟件可以精確地分別模擬3G和4G移動通信網絡的行為和操作,包括服務質量、軟件定義無線電和網絡中心服務(network-centric services)。

      通過提高無線、移動網絡中心服務的可預測性,QualNet和Exata旨在幫助研發人員對新的網絡拓撲進行仿真和分析,在開始動工架設昂貴的硬件公共設施之前對其進行實驗驗證。

      QualNet和 Exata將設計、可視化和分析軟件工具包集成在了一個能同時對上千個元器件進行建模的實時仿真環境中。通過采用并行處理架構,只要添加幾個核來執行其代碼就可將軟件仿真升級。QualNet和Exata沒有采用不準確的抽像,而是直接虛擬網絡和各個分層,從機械層、媒體訪問控制(MAC)、鏈路層、網絡層、網絡協議層、傳輸層到用戶應用程序,如Email、VoIP、網頁瀏覽和視頻服務器。

      據SNT稱,用戶通過仿真軟件所得的仿真結果與網絡實際運行的情況相同,并且響應時間也相同。通過采用開放標準端口,QualNet和Exata還可以精確地重現信道環境的影響,包括器件行為、通信鏈路、發射器/天線、地形和大氣影響以及人為因素。

      QualNet現已面市。Exata將在2008年第四季度推出支持Unix、 Windows、Mac OS X和Linux操作系統下并行處理環境和排序處理環境的版本。

      What if software could simulate wireless nets?

      A scalable emulation and simulation software environment for next-generation wireless technologies aimed at both civilian and military networks will be announced today by Scalable Network Technologies Inc. (Los Angeles). Building on the Global Mobile Information Systems (GloMo) Program simulator developed by the Defense Advanced Research Projects Agency (Darpa), Scalable Network Technologies' QualNet and Exata software simulators accurately model the behavior and operations, respectively, of mobile communications networks, including quality-of-service, software defined radios and network-centric services.

      By improving the predictability of wireless, mobile net-centric services, QualNet and Exata seek to enable developers to "what if" new network topologies and then try them out before building expensive hardware infrastructures.

      QualNet and Exata integrate design, visualization and analysis software toolsets into a real-time simulation environment capable of modeling thousands of devices in simultaneous use. A parallel processing architecture enables the software simulators to be scaled up by merely adding more cores to execute its code. Rather than using inaccurate abstractions, QualNet and Exata directly emulate networks and the hierarchy of layers, from the physical layer, Media Access Control (MAC), link layer, network layer, Internet protocol (IP) layer, transport layer and user applications, such as Email, VoIP, web browsing and video servers.

      Scalable Network Technologies claims that users interacting with the software simulator get the same responses as they do from real networks, and with the same response times. Using open standard interfaces, QualNet and Exata also accurately recreate channel environment effects, including device behaviors, communication links, transmitters/antennas, terrain and atmospheric effects, and human interactions.

      QualNet is available now, and Exata will be available in the fourth quarter of 2008 on both sequential and parallel processing environments running Unix, Windows, Mac OS X and Linux operating systems.
